What is Eloqua?

Eloqua is a software as a service (SaaS) platform developed by Oracle that helps marketers to plan and execute campaigns while delivering a personalized customer experience for their prospects. These campaigns can be for the web, email, mobile, or social media. It allows marketers to target specific segments with automated rules, and helps create a unified view of the customer with behavior tracking. Additionally, Eloqua can integrate with CRM systems like Salesforce and Microsoft Dynamics to keep sales and marketers on the same page.

How to integrate FlutterFlow with Eloqua?

Step-by-Step Guide on Integrating FlutterFlow with Eloqua

  **Prerequisites**   - FlutterFlow: Make sure you have your FlutterFlow project set up and ready. - Eloqua Access: Ensure you have access to your Eloqua account and appropriate permissions to generate and manage API keys. - Basic Knowledge of REST APIs: A general understanding of REST APIs will be helpful.  

Step 1: Set Up Eloqua API Credentials

  - Log in to Eloqua: Sign in to your Eloqua account. - Navigate to Settings: Go to the "Settings" tab from the dashboard. - Find API Settings: Locate the API settings section under the "Integration" category. - Create API User: Ensure you have an API user. Navigate to Security > Users and create a new user if necessary. Assign appropriate roles enabling API access. - Generate API Key: Go to API Keys and generate a new key. Take note of the Client ID and Client Secret, as you'll need these to make API requests from FlutterFlow.  

Step 2: Configure FlutterFlow for API Integration

  - Open FlutterFlow: Access your FlutterFlow project. - Navigate to API Calls: Go to the left panel and click on "API Calls." - Create New API Call: Click the "+ Add API" button to create a new API integration. - Define API Endpoint: - Name: Give your API call a logical name (e.g., Eloqua\_Data). - Http Method: Select the appropriate HTTP method (e.g., GET, POST). - URL: Enter the Eloqua API endpoint URL you wish to access (e.g., https://login.eloqua.com/id). Refer to Eloqua's API documentation for the exact endpoints you need. - Authentication Settings: - Auth Type: Choose "Bearer Token". - Token URL: Enter the token endpoint URL (from Eloqua's documentation). - Client ID and Secret: Enter the Client ID and Client Secret you obtained from Eloqua.  

Step 3: Implementing OAuth Flow

  - Token Request: Configure a new API request for retrieving an OAuth token. - URL: https://login.eloqua.com/auth/oauth2/token. - Method: POST. - Headers: Include Authorization: Basic and Content-Type: application/x-www-form-urlencoded. - Body: Use grant_type=client_credentials as the parameter. - Save and Test: Save the API call and use the test functionality in FlutterFlow to ensure it's working correctly. You should receive an access token in the response.  

Step 4: Make API Requests to Eloqua from FlutterFlow

  - Create Main API Call: With the token flow successfully tested, set up the primary API calls to interact with Eloqua data. - Headers: Add Authorization: Bearer . In FlutterFlow, ensure you dynamically insert the received token from the previous step. - Endpoint URL: Use Eloqua API endpoints to fetch necessary data (e.g., https://api.eloqua.com/...). - Method: Select the appropriate HTTP method depending on the API call. - Parameters: Add any necessary parameters or body data.  

Step 5: Configuring Widgets and Data Binding

  - UI Widgets: Design your app layout using FlutterFlow widgets. - Bind API Data: Select the relevant widget and bind it with the API data fetched from Eloqua. - List Widgets: Use ListView or other iterable widgets if dealing with multiple records. - Detail Widgets: Bind specific data fields to show detailed information.  

Step 6: Testing and Debugging

  - Run Tests: Use FlutterFlow's preview mode to run the app and test the integration. - Check Responses: Verify the data loaded from Eloqua appears correctly within your FlutterFlow widgets.  

Step 7: Deployment

  - Finalize App: Once you have tested and verified everything, finalize your app configuration. - Deploy: Deploy your app following FlutterFlow’s deployment process to publish it to your desired platform.  

Additional Tips

  - Error Handling: Implement error checking in FlutterFlow to ensure graceful failure if the API call fails. - Rate Limits: Be aware of Eloqua’s API rate limits and design your requests accordingly. - Documentation: Refer to both FlutterFlow and Eloqua documentation for advanced configuration and trouble-shooting tips.  

FlutterFlow and Eloqua integration usecase

Scenario:

A SaaS company wants to enhance its customer onboarding experience through a personalized mobile app and web interface. They use FlutterFlow to develop these custom onboarding platforms. To manage and nurture the new sign-ups efficiently, they choose Eloqua as their marketing automation solution.

Solution: Integrating FlutterFlow with Eloqua

Onboarding Platform Creation:

  • The company uses FlutterFlow to design mobile and web interfaces that include a robust sign-up form for new users.
  • The forms collect essential information: name, email, company name, and specific areas of interest or use cases.

Setting Up the Integration:

  • The company implements the Eloqua API integration within FlutterFlow and configures it with their Eloqua API credentials.
  • They set up workflows in FlutterFlow triggered by form submissions on the onboarding platform.

Data Sync Workflow:

  • When a user completes the form, the configured workflow triggers automatically.
  • The captured data (e.g., name, email, company, interest areas) is sent to Eloqua through the API integration.
  • A new contact is created in Eloqua with the provided information, and the contact is assigned to a specific onboarding campaign for tracking and nurturing.

Customer Nurturing in Eloqua:

  • The marketing team uses Eloqua to set up automated email sequences tailored to the onboarding process.
  • The automated workflows include welcome emails, tutorials, and personalized recommendations based on the user's selected areas of interest.
  • The team can segment new users based on their responses and engagement levels to provide a more tailored onboarding experience.

Monitoring and Analytics:

  • Integration allows seamless tracking of where the new sign-ups originate and their interactions within Eloqua.
  • The company can monitor the effectiveness of their onboarding platforms and campaign performance in Eloqua, making data-driven enhancements as needed.

Benefits:

  • Efficiency: Automating the data capture and synchronization process increases operational efficiency and minimizes errors.
  • Centralized Data: New user information is managed within Eloqua, providing a unified database for the marketing and onboarding teams.
  • Personalized Experience: The integration enables personalized onboarding journeys, enhancing user engagement and satisfaction.
  • Data Insights: Insights into user engagement and onboarding performance enable continuous improvement of the onboarding process.

Conclusion:

By integrating FlutterFlow with Eloqua, the SaaS company can effectively manage and nurture new sign-ups from their onboarding platforms. This ensures personalized and timely communication, ultimately leading to a smoother onboarding process and higher user satisfaction.
